A maternity ultrasound is an imaging test that uses acoustic waves to produce a photo of exactly how a baby is developing in the womb. It is also made use of to inspect the women pelvic organs during maternity. You will certainly need to have a complete bladder to obtain the most effective ultrasound picture. You might be asked to drink 2 to 3 glasses of fluid an hour prior to the examination. DO NOT pee before the treatment. There might be some pain from stress on the full bladder. The performing gel may feel a little cold and wet.

Some centers are currently carrying out a pregnancy ultrasound called a nuchal clarity screening test around 9 to 13 weeks of pregnancy. This examination is done to try to find indicators of Down syndrome or various other troubles in the creating child.

You may not hear the infant's heartbeat at the initial trimester ultrasound visit, which's okay. It may be due to the fact that you're stone's throw enough along in the pregnancy or the baby's placement. In some cases the More Help infant's heart beat can be identified as early as 5 to 6 weeks after perception. You can generally hear the heart beat much better closer to 10 weeks after pregnancy.


Your medical professional can check the baby's size utilizing ultrasound technology. In the first trimester, they can inspect the crown-to-rump size. This primarily helps them determine exactly how far along the infant is. In the 2nd trimester, you'll have an "anatomy scan," which will identify the infant's sex and by the third trimester, they can estimate the baby's height and weight.

An ultrasound also called a sonogram aids your physician discover whether the unborn child is establishing normally. Your physician might advise that you have 1 or even more ultrasounds at different factors in your pregnancy. It can be made use of to inspect the anatomy of the fetus for defects or issues. Depending on exactly how far along your pregnancy is, ultrasound photos help your doctor: estimate your due date check points like the dimension and position of the unborn child to ensure every little thing is typical see the placement of the placenta see the amount of amniotic fluid in your womb locate multiple pregnancies (doubles, triplets, etc) Ultrasounds can likewise be used to screen for sure abnormality, like Down disorder.


Medical professionals, midwives, or educated ultrasound technicians will certainly do your ultrasound and read the outcomes. The price of an ultrasound depends on the type of ultrasound you get and where you obtain it.

Ultrasound scans use acoustic waves to create an image of your child on a TV display. The scans are risk-free and can be lugged out at any type of phase of your maternity. Many ultrasounds are 'transabdominal ultrasounds'. This means that the ultrasound probe is scrubed carefully on your tummy (abdominal area) to produce an image of the child on the display.
